Devil Wears Prada, The
by Lauren Weisberger
Can Andrea survive fashion's nastiest editor ever?
All Andrea Sachs ever wanted to do was write for The New Yorker. When she accepts an assistant job, her first since graduating from college, at the ultra chic Runway magazine, she finds that she can possibly get there sooner than she thought. It seems like fun- couture fashion, supermodels, lavish parties. All she has to do is work for...Miranda Priestly.
Miranda proves to be the most evil person in the world, shouting demands, belittling Andrea and giving her the most chilling looks that could come from a human being. Andrea tells herself that after only one year with Miranda, and a recommendation, she can write for anyone in the magazine world- including The New Yorker. As her year of "slave labor" draws to an end, Andrea finds her friends, family and love slipping away as she succumbs to Miranda's outrageous demands.
Can Andrea hold on long enough to get that coveted recommendation? Will she lose everything she's ever had in the process? Will she be eaten up alive by "the devil who wears Prada"?
